Ordinals
beta
Sat 1181584534120841
decimal
262633.2034120841
degree
0°52633′553″2034120841‴
percentile
56.26593025812308%
name
fmcyfquqabw
cycle
0
epoch
1
period
130
block
262633
offset
2034120841
timestamp
2013-10-09 22:41:57 UTC
rarity
common
prev
next